Savor the irresistible aroma of freshly baked Italian Tomato Herb Bread, a rustic loaf infused with Mediterranean flavors that will elevate any meal. This easy-to-make bread combines the tangy sweetness of finely chopped sun-dried tomatoes with the earthy freshness of basil and rosemary, while a hint of minced garlic adds depth to every bite. With a golden crust and a soft, chewy interior, this bread is perfect for dipping in olive oil, pairing with hearty soups, or serving alongside pasta dishes. The optional sprinkle of Parmesan cheese on top creates a savory finish that’s hard to resist. πŸ₯˜ Ingredients

11 items
  • 4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2.25 teaspoons instant yeast
  • 1 teaspoon granulated sugar
  • 1.5 teaspoons salt
  • 1.25 cups warm water
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 0.5 cup sun-dried tomatoes (finely chopped)
  • 2 tablespoons fresh basil (chopped)
  • 1 tablespoon fresh rosemary (chopped)
  • 2 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 0.25 cup grated Parmesan cheese (optional, for topping)

πŸ“ Instructions

10 steps
1

In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, instant yeast, sugar, and salt.

2

Gradually add the warm water and olive oil to the dry ingredients. Stir until a dough begins to form.

3

Add the chopped sun-dried tomatoes, basil, rosemary, and minced garlic into the dough. Mix well to evenly distribute the ingredients.

4

Transfer the dough to a lightly floured surface and knead for about 8 minutes until it is smooth and elastic. If the dough is sticky, sprinkle with a little more flour as needed.

5

Place the dough in a lightly oiled bowl, turning it to coat the surface with oil. Cover the bowl with a clean kitchen towel or plastic wrap and let it rise in a warm place for 1 hour, or until doubled in size.

6

Once risen, punch down the dough and shape it into a round or oval loaf. Place the shaped dough on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

7

Cover the dough loosely with a towel and let it rise again for 30 minutes.

8

Preheat the oven to 375Β°F (190Β°C). If desired, sprinkle the top of the loaf with grated Parmesan cheese before baking.

9

Bake the bread in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and the loaf sounds hollow when tapped on the bottom.

10

Allow the bread to cool on a wire rack for at least 20 minutes before slicing and serving.
